mm/slab_common: provide "slab_merge" option for !IS_ENABLED(CONFIG_SLAB_MERGE_DEFAULT) builds

This is a minor addition to the allocator setup options to provide a
simple way to on demand enable back cache merging for builds that by
default run with CONFIG_SLAB_MERGE_DEFAULT not set.

	slram=		[HW,MTD]

	slab_merge	[MM]
			Enable merging of slabs with similar size when the
			kernel is built without CONFIG_SLAB_MERGE_DEFAULT.

	slab_nomerge	[MM]
			Disable merging of slabs with similar size. May be
			necessary if there is some reason to distinguish
